Output 5bba71448bdbbde3ec9cffac651416363d6b152f4e68fc9068b3bf79cebe7ecc:1

value
893675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 116bed7b0cb0979a449aa496ee2934f217618640 OP_EQUAL
address
33H8hkTVmNFDP79WjfxjvrVs7nKwmL1D6K
transaction
5bba71448bdbbde3ec9cffac651416363d6b152f4e68fc9068b3bf79cebe7ecc
confirmations
407657
spent
true